Output e54e938231f26892af2f28e7d0282d3dd2f3b447aacda0e0cbaaf930cca666bf:2

value
1034126
script pubkey
OP_0 OP_PUSHBYTES_20 591e82b36afc4c617055f6453ef8cdd6fe6570a4
address
ltc1qty0g9vm2l3xxzuz47ezna7xd6mlx2u9y7ryjpt
transaction
e54e938231f26892af2f28e7d0282d3dd2f3b447aacda0e0cbaaf930cca666bf
spent
true